BPS:
"Having made the switch from mid-high stakes limit to high stakes no-limit successfully, can you describe what the most important changes in thought process and decision making you had to make were?" Well, I think limit is a lot easier. Whenever I play limit now, it seems trivially easy. I think the only thing most NL players need to do is remember that each of those little bets does count, so think through the hand and save a bet here and there when you can. Also, call down more. How do you deal with stretches where you are just playing really really poorly or playing your C game? Your reads are off, you are splashing around in too many pots without the goods, whatever. I mean both on and off the table, like running through whole session histories or going for a run or something." I quit as soon as I start playing bad. And I always run through key hands after sessions I'm not happy with. "2.) On a related note, how do you deal with a table that has just seen you pull some donktastic move and come out shiny clean? Tighten up? Less aggro with draws? More willing to felt TPTK?" Tighten up a little, no, no. People rarely adjust all that much very quickly. If I've been caught a few times, I'll then slow down a little and be more willing to rumble light. "3.) What other games do you play competively (chess, backgammon, etc.)?" None. "4.) So far, so good. toy: "When you talk about handreading, do you use the way a particular player played another hand to infer anything? Like if someone just calls with a strong hand on the river rather than raise it, do you ever use that to infer other things? If so, could you maybe tell us some clues to watch for?" Of course. I am constantly looking at hand histories in realtime to see what the unshown hands were in hands. Knowing what sort of strong hands people get passive w/ is a huge key.
